Retirement's 4% Rule: Surprising Answers You Need to Know About the Inflation Factor

seekingalpha.com

There are myriad variations on the 4% rule. Some advisors will tell you that it is safe to use 4.5% or 5% as the initial amount. Some will suggest that instead of mechanically adding 3% each year, you should vary the amount based on how your portfolio is doing, or by actual rates of inflation, or other factors.
